The English school year generally runs from early September to mid or late July of the following year. Most schools operate a three-term school year, each term divided in half.

Autumn term runs from early September to mid December (half term falls in late October). Spring Term runs from early January to Easter (half term falls in mid February). Summer Term runs from Easter to mid July (half term falls in late May or early June).

At the end of each half term, in October, February and May, there is a holiday which lasts about one week (usually nine full days, including two weekends).

The Christmas holidays separate the autumn and spring terms, and the Easter holidays separate the spring and summer terms. Each holiday lasts about two weeks.

The summer holiday begins in late July, and is usually about six weeks long. The local education authority sets the holiday dates for all schools under its control. Academies set their own dates, but often match the dates of other local schools. There may be days when individual schools are closed due to teacher training, bad weather, or other unplanned events. Parents are advised to contact the school directly with regards to closure, but general information can be found on local radio websites and often the local education authority website.
